Transaction 961b468acc820cefaa86cea4f42a17a21d06609f65733150f5896c87fcab0784

2 Input
2 Outputs
  • 961b468acc820cefaa86cea4f42a17a21d06609f65733150f5896c87fcab0784:0
  • value  1672012
    address  mpBk4tTJ4JiYAfKaKhaDyu9uNZiQ7PWqmR
  • 961b468acc820cefaa86cea4f42a17a21d06609f65733150f5896c87fcab0784:1
  • value  2002000
    address  2MxFg6b3evq3WJrx6whCZ1SgU4Bo8TGny18